Hurricane Ian caused major damage in Punta Gorda and Port Charlotte in 2022, and Helene and Milton brought storm surge to the Englewood area in 2024. Many properties have been rebuilt, and others are still being repaired or sold. In a FEMA flood zone, if repairs or improvements cost more than 50% of the building's value, the building usually must be elevated or rebuilt to current standards, so confirm the requirements before you buy.
Port Charlotte was laid out decades ago with a very large number of residential lots, and many remain vacant. That makes lot loans and new construction loans common here. Many lots still rely on well water and septic systems, so check utility availability before you set a construction budget.
Charlotte County has been expanding sewer service into neighborhoods that currently use septic systems. Properties in those areas may face special assessments or connection costs. Ask about planned or pending assessments before you buy a lot or home.
Babcock Ranch, a new master-planned town in the eastern part of the county, continues to add homes and businesses. That creates demand for construction financing and bridge loans on new rental property.
The area around Punta Gorda Airport has industrial and commercial land and buildings used by local businesses. That supports commercial bridge loans for investors and for business owners buying their own buildings.
